Senior Software Engineer for Architecture Verification

vor 4 Wochen


Stuttgart, Baden-Württemberg, Deutschland The Qt Company Vollzeit

About the Job

We are seeking a Senior Software Engineer to join our R&D team focused on architecture verification. In this role, you'll collaborate with a team of experts to develop and maintain our top-tier verification tools, helping customers detect architectural issues early in their development process.

Our tools are essential for ensuring software quality and security, which is increasingly critical in today's world. Our clients, including major players in the automotive, healthcare, and aerospace industries, rely on our solutions to meet high standards.

Job Responsibilities

  • Design, develop, and maintain high-performance C++ code for architecture verification tools
  • Optimize existing codebases for performance, reliability, and maintainability
  • Participate in code reviews and provide constructive feedback to peers
  • Stay updated with the latest developments in C++ programming, software engineering best practices, and verification methodologies
  • Suggest and implement improvements to the development process and tools
  • Supporting customers in their use of the architecture verification tool

About You

  • University degree in computer science
  • Extensive experience with C++ and Python
  • Ability to work independently as well as collaboratively in a team environment
  • Have a focus on quality: CI, testing, code reviews, and of course static analysis
  • Experience with software architecture, inner workings of programming languages
  • Experience with graphical modes especially for representing software architecture is a plus
  • Enjoy solving problems, both independently and by collaborating with your colleagues
  • Ideally have some knowledge in Qt GUI programming, in particular QML
  • Advanced English communication skills both verbal and written

What We Offer:

  • Public transportation ticket (Deutschland ticket)
  • 30 vacation days per year
  • Flexible hours that focus on work/life balance
  • Hybrid workstyle
  • Mobile phone and subscription
  • Language learning platform (Babbel)
  • Auntie Program subscription
  • A friendly, diverse, and sociable workplace
  • Great colleagues from all over the world

Be yourself at Qt

At Qt, we appreciate the individual differences of our employees and aim to promote diversity through all our practices. We provide a workplace that generates equal opportunities regardless of gender, religion, national origin, age, disabilities, and any other factors. We have unique products, but our people make us exceptional. We strongly encourage people from all groups to apply – we welcome you as you are.

We would like to know more about you. Tell us about your skills, strengths, and knowledge, but even more importantly about yourself.

About Qt

Qt Group (Nasdaq Helsinki: QTCOM) is a global software company, trusted by industry leaders and over 1.5 million developers worldwide to create applications and smart devices that users love. We help our customers to increase productivity through the entire product development lifecycle - from UI design and software development to quality management and deployment.

Our customers are in more than 70 different industries in over 180 countries. Qt Group is headquartered in Espoo, Finland, and employs over 750 people globally. To learn more, visit



  • Stuttgart, Baden-Württemberg, Deutschland The Qt Company Vollzeit

    About the JobWe are seeking a Senior Software Engineer to develop and maintain our top-tier verification tools, helping customers detect architectural issues early in their development process.Our tools are essential for ensuring software quality and security, which is increasingly critical in today's world.Our clients, including major players in the...


  • Stuttgart, Baden-Württemberg, Deutschland The Qt Company Vollzeit

    About the JobWe are seeking a skilled Senior Software Engineer to join our R&D team focused on architecture verification. In this role, you will collaborate with a team of experts to develop and maintain our top-tier verification tools, helping customers detect architectural issues early in their development process.Our tools are essential for ensuring...


  • Stuttgart, Baden-Württemberg, Deutschland Kommunalverband für Jugend und Soziales Baden-Württemberg Vollzeit

    Job Title: Senior Software Engineer - Cloud ArchitectureDescription:We are seeking a highly skilled Senior Software Engineer to join our team as a Cloud Architecture Expert. In this role, you will be responsible for designing and implementing scalable cloud-based systems.Key Responsibilities:* Design and develop cloud-based architectures and systems*...


  • Stuttgart, Baden-Württemberg, Deutschland FERCHAU GmbH Vollzeit

    As a Senior Software Engineer with a focus on cloud architecture, you will be responsible for designing and implementing scalable, secure, and efficient cloud-based systems.Key responsibilities include:Designing cloud-based architectures that meet business requirements.Developing and maintaining cloud-based applications.Ensuring compliance with cloud...


  • Stuttgart, Baden-Württemberg, Deutschland RIANI GMBH Vollzeit

    About the Role:We are seeking a highly skilled Senior Software Engineer to join our team. The successful candidate will be responsible for designing and implementing cloud architecture solutions that meet the needs of our business.Key Responsibilities:Design and implement cloud architecture solutions using AWS and AzureCollaborate with cross-functional teams...


  • Stuttgart, Baden-Württemberg, Deutschland AnyDesk Software Vollzeit

    About the RoleWe are seeking a highly skilled Senior C++ Software Engineer to join our team at AnyDesk Software. As a key member of our development team, you will be responsible for the creation of our cross-platform middleware framework for application development.Key ResponsibilitiesPort existing C++ functionalities into other programming languages in a...


  • Stuttgart, Baden-Württemberg, Deutschland Novatec Consulting GmbH Vollzeit

    Job Title: Senior Software Engineer - Full Stack DevelopmentWe are seeking an experienced Senior Software Engineer to join our team. As a key member of our engineering team, you will be responsible for designing, developing, and maintaining our full stack applications. Your expertise in scaling backend systems and ensuring high availability will be essential...


  • Stuttgart, Baden-Württemberg, Deutschland Amazon Vollzeit

    About the RoleAs a Cloud Native Software Engineer Lead at {company}, you will be responsible for designing and implementing cloud native architectures that meet the business needs of our organization.Key Responsibilities:Design and implement cloud native architectures using industry-leading technologies such as Kubernetes, Docker, and AWS.Collaborate with...


  • Stuttgart, Baden-Württemberg, Deutschland DFROST Retail Identity Vollzeit

    Job Title: Cloud Systems Engineer - ArchitectureAs a Cloud Systems Engineer - Architecture at {company}, you will be responsible for designing and implementing cloud-based systems that meet the needs of our organization. You will work closely with our development team to ensure that our cloud infrastructure is scalable, secure, and reliable.**Key...


  • Stuttgart, Baden-Württemberg, Deutschland REWE Vollzeit

    Job Description:As a Senior Software Engineer at our company, you will play a key role in the development of high-performance systems that drive business growth. Your expertise in software development and system design will enable you to create scalable solutions that meet the needs of our clients.Key Responsibilities:Design and develop high-performance...


  • Stuttgart, Baden-Württemberg, Deutschland AnyDesk Software Vollzeit

    About Our Android Software Development TeamAt AnyDesk, we're dedicated to building a platform technology that reimagines the internet. To help us achieve this mission, we're seeking a skilled and ambitious Senior Android Software Engineer to join our small team of Android Developers working on our Remote Desktop Software for Android, an application with 50M+...


  • Stuttgart, Baden-Württemberg, Deutschland Landeshauptstadt Stuttgart Karriere Vollzeit

    Job Title: Senior Software EngineerWe are seeking a highly skilled Senior Software Engineer to join our team at Company.The successful candidate will be responsible for designing, developing, and testing software applications using a variety of programming languages and technologies.Key Responsibilities:Design and develop software applicationsCollaborate...


  • Stuttgart, Baden-Württemberg, Deutschland DIS AG Vollzeit

    We are seeking a highly skilled Senior Software Engineer to join our team.Responsibilities include:Designing and implementing scalable software solutionsCollaborating with cross-functional teamsEnsuring high-quality code and functionalityOur ideal candidate is a skilled software engineer with a passion for innovation and a commitment to excellence.


  • Stuttgart, Baden-Württemberg, Deutschland Danfoss Vollzeit

    As a Cloud Solutions Architect, you will play a key role in designing and implementing scalable and secure cloud-based systems for our clients. Your expertise in cloud architecture and software development will enable us to deliver innovative solutions that meet their needs.Responsibilities:Design and develop cloud-based systems that are scalable, secure,...


  • Stuttgart, Baden-Württemberg, Deutschland MSV Medien GmbH Baden-Baden Vollzeit

    **Job Description:**At {company}, we are seeking a highly skilled Senior Software Engineer to join our team.As a Senior Software Engineer, you will be responsible for designing, developing, and testing software applications.Key responsibilities include:Designing and developing software applicationsCollaborating with cross-functional teamsEnsuring software...


  • Stuttgart, Baden-Württemberg, Deutschland Lapp Group Vollzeit

    About the Role: We are seeking an experienced Senior Software Engineer to join our team at {company}. As a key member of our software development team, you will be responsible for designing, developing, and maintaining our software applications. Your primary focus will be on ensuring the quality and reliability of our software products.


  • Stuttgart, Baden-Württemberg, Deutschland Holtzbrinck Publishing Group Karriere Vollzeit

    Job Title: Senior Software EngineerJob Summary: We are seeking a skilled Senior Software Engineer to lead our software development team. The ideal candidate will have a strong background in software engineering and experience in leading technical teams.Responsibilities: * Lead software development projects from conception to delivery * Collaborate with...


  • Stuttgart, Baden-Württemberg, Deutschland Mercedes-Benz Vollzeit

    We are seeking a skilled Senior Software Engineer to join our Backend Development team. As a key member of our team, you will be responsible for designing, developing, and maintaining complex software systems. Your expertise in backend development will enable us to deliver high-quality solutions to our customers.Key Responsibilities:Design and develop...


  • Stuttgart, Baden-Württemberg, Deutschland ZGS GmbH Vollzeit

    Job Title: Senior Software EngineerAt our company, we are seeking an experienced Senior Software Engineer to join our team. As a key member of our software development team, you will be responsible for designing, developing, and testing software applications. You will work closely with our cross-functional team to identify business needs and develop...


  • Stuttgart, Baden-Württemberg, Deutschland Halvik Vollzeit

    Job Title: Senior Software EngineerJob Summary:We are seeking a highly skilled Senior Software Engineer to join our team at Halvik. As a Senior Software Engineer, you will be responsible for designing, coding, testing, and documenting custom or framework-based front-end scripts and markup languages.Responsibilities:Analyze requirements and design, code,...